Smoky Sweet Potato Tacos

Roasted sweet potato chunks with smoky spices in soft tortillas - a meat-free taco that costs under 65p per portion and is genuinely satisfying.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Servings: 4 people
Course: Main Course
Cuisine: Mexican

Ingredients
  

  • 2 medium sweet potatoes, peeled and cubed
  • 1 red onion, cut into wedges
  • 1 tbsp vegetable oil
  • 1 tsp smoked paprika
  • 1 tsp cumin
  • 1/2 tsp chilli powder
  • 1 tin (400g) black beans, drained
  • 8 soft tortilla wraps
  • 1 tomato, diced
  • 50g cheddar cheese, grated
  • natural yoghurt and hot sauce to serve
  • salt and pepper

Method
 

  1. Preheat the oven to 200C/180C fan/Gas 6. Toss the sweet potato cubes and onion wedges with the oil, smoked paprika, cumin, chilli powder and a good pinch of salt.
  2. Spread on a baking tray and roast for 20-25 minutes until the sweet potato is tender and slightly crispy at the edges.
  3. Warm the black beans in a small pan or microwave. Season with salt and pepper.
  4. Warm the tortillas in a dry pan for 30 seconds each side.
  5. Fill the tortillas with roasted sweet potato, black beans, diced tomato and grated cheese. Add a dollop of yoghurt and a drizzle of hot sauce.
